The Story of a Country Town is a pioneering triumph of realistic fiction and a landmark of 19th-century American classic literature.

Edgar Watson Howe wrote it at night after a hard day’s work as editor and publisher of an evening newspaper in Aitchison, Kansas. The novel represents a retreat from the nineteenth-century romantic image of rural life in the American Midwest. Set in the fictional town of Twin Mounds, the narrative serves as a sharp critique of an environment that cripples the mind and corrodes the spirit. It is marked by a sense of harsh pessimism and a feeling of lost opportunities.
